Description |
Fls 10-12 per stem, 33 mm wide; perianth segments broadly ovate, blunt, prominently mucronate, somewhat reflexed, a little concave, smooth or with midrib showing, of heavy substance, overlapping one-third; the inner segments sometimes more nearly spreading; corona bowl-shaped, angled, mouth straight, ribbed, even, with rim entire. Early. With a faint sharp scent |
